lomatopo Posted April 7, 2007 Share Posted April 7, 2007 I have to get a Re-entry Permit soon. I prefer to get it a few days in advance of my flight. I noticed on the Thai Immigration website that you can email the completed TM-8, then go to the office the next day: Quote: For a re-entry permit,if you are in Bangkok area and you have an Internet access, you could fill in a TM. 8 form and send it to [email protected] — You should e-mail the completed form 1 day in advance. — You have to submit a 2" photo and pay a permit fee at counter 7, the Immigration Bureau (soi suanplu office.) — Fee for re-entry permit: 1,000 Bahts for single 3,800 Bahts for multiple I'm curious if anyone has done this and if so, do you have to wait long, or return a 2nd time? In my experience (albiet a year ago) it is far easier to get it at the airport on your way out. I found it a lot less time consuming than putting up with the traffic getting to and from Suan Phlu. By all means download it from the internet and complete it on your computer beforehand...they seem to like it if you are all prepared and dont waste their time doing something you can do beforehand.
